What engine does an Eclipse GSX have?

The GS-T and GSX feature a 210-hp turbocharged 2.0-liter engine. If that’s not enough choice, there is also a convertible version of the Eclipse. The Spyder comes in GS trim, with a 2.4-liter, 141-horsepower engine, or as a GS-T model with the same turbo powerplant as the coupe.

Does the Mitsubishi Eclipse GSX come Turbo?

The Eclipse GSX comes with a 2-liter, 16-valve, double-overhead cam, turbocharged, four-cylinder engine rated 195 horsepower at 6,000 rpm. Maximum torque is 203 foot-pounds at 3,000 rpm.

What Turbo was in the Eclipse GSX?

turbocharged 4G63 engine
The Spyder GS-T was fitted with Mitsubishi’s turbocharged 4G63 engine. The GSX model was also powered by this engine but with the addition of a high performance all wheel drive system. No convertible model was powered by the Chrysler’s 420a engine, nor was there a convertible with all-wheel-drive.

Are GSX rare?

Introduced in 1970 and discontinued in 1972, the Buick GSX is one of the rarest muscle cars from the golden era. And not just because it was offered for only three years. Buick delivered only 846 examples until it pulled the plug on the high-performance nameplate.
